Greening, Robert C.
Robert C. Greening, age 87, a Manitowoc resident, died Wednesday evening, April 30, 2014 at River Wood Estates, Manitowoc.
He was born on December 25, 1926 in Peshtigo, son of the late Charles R. and Esther (Smith) Greening. Bob was a Veteran of the United States Army 1945 -1946 serving during World War II in Hawaii. On October 16, 1948 he married the former Theresa L. Audit in Marinette, WI. She preceded him in death on November 15, 2012. Bob was employed at Manitowoc Cranes for many years until his retirement in 1989.
He was a member and officer of the Boilermakers union local 443 and involved with the operation of the union hall and bar in Manitowoc Rapids for many years. He was an avid bowler and had bowled in many leagues throughout Manitowoc. He was also involved with the Cub Scouts serving as cub master for the pack at Franklin School for 13 years. His hobbies included wood working and he made furniture and cabinetry, as well as many wooden toys for the grand children over the years.
Survivors include his four children and their spouses: Charles & Pat Greening, Appleton, Sue & Bill Mueller, Fox Point, Ron & R.K. Greening, Manitowoc, Carol & John Harmon, West Bend; seven grandchildren; seven great grandchildren; one brother and sister-in-law: Larry & Marge Greening, Menominee, MI; and a brother-in-law: Ralph Sorenson, two sister-in laws, Lorraine Wangerin, Menominee, MI and Marie Holquist Menominee MI. Nieces, nephews, other relatives and friends also survive.
He was also preceded in death by a great granddaughter: Isabella Caires, grandson: Shaun Greening and a sister and brother-in-law: Isla & Howard Harper.
Cremation has occurred at All-Care Cremation Center, Manitowoc, and Robert's cremated remains will be laid to rest at a later date.
